Impact Wrestling held Under Siege last Friday, and is already taking big steps towards its next pay-per-viewthe June 9 Against All Odds.

This Tuesday, the Nashville promoter announced an unprecedented match to determine the next top contender for the Impact World Championship.

At Against All Odds, eight wrestlers will compete in an 8-4-1 Match, which will begin as an Eight-Man Tag Team Match. The winning team will face each other in a Fatal 4-Way Match, and the ultimate winner will be the new candidate.

O Eight-Man Tag Team Match inicial será disputado entre Bully Ray, Jonathan Gresham, Heath & Nick Aldis e Moose, Mike Bailey, Rich Swann & PCO.

The winner of the Fatal 4-Way Match and new contender for the Impact World Championship will challenge for the title at Slammiversary on July 15th.

Steve Maclin is the current Impact World Champion, and will defend the title against Alex Shelley at Against All Odds.
